Engaging Play : A Powerful Methodology for Kindergarten
In kindergarten, children are like little sponges, thriving on new information and experiences. Play-Based Learning is a wonderful way to help them flourish in a fun and interactive environment.
Through play, children discover important ideas about creativity. They also build social abilities while having a blast!
Play-Based Learning encourages a safe space for children to experiment without the pressure of failure. This empowers them to be brave.
- Think about: Building a tower with blocks teaches spatial reasoning and problem-solving skills.
- Likewise: Pretend play enhances social skills, language development, and imagination.
By embracing Play-Based Learning, kindergarten teachers can create a vibrant classroom where children are inspired to learn.

Creating a Joyful Learning Environment: Kindergarten Teaching Approaches
In kindergarten classrooms, the key ingredient for success is cultivating a joyful learning environment. This means creating a space where students feel excited to explore, discover, and grow. Teachers can achieve this by incorporating a variety of creative teaching approaches that foster curiosity and encourage a love of learning.
One effective approach is hands-on learning, which allows kids to learn through experiences. Another valuable strategy is incorporating drama into the curriculum, as these disciplines can help strengthen children's creativity and skills.
Furthermore, it's important for teachers to build strong relationships with their students. When children feel loved, they are more likely to contribute in the learning process.
Finally, a joyful kindergarten classroom is one that celebrates progress, no matter how little it may seem. By recognizing and applauding children's efforts, teachers can motivate them to keep growing.
